The next time you go to Walmart here in Iowa and try to make a big purchase, you might notice a bit of a change at checkout.

Klarna and OnePay Partner to Offer Installment Payments at Iowa Walmarts

According to a report from Blavity, the financial technology company Klarna is partnering with OnePay to replace its major rival, Affirm, at Walmart locations across the country.

What Is OnePay and How It Works for Walmart Customers

OnePay and Affirm are both companies that allow users to buy now and pay later over a series of installments.

Let's say you really want the Nintendo Switch, but you don't exactly have the means to pay for it all right now. You use these apps, and you can pay off the video game console over a period of time.

Klarna and OnePay’s Exclusive Deal Benefits Walmart Shoppers

Klarna will partner up with OnePay to exclusively offer installment loans to pay for purchases both online and in store.

“Millions of people in the U.S. shop at Walmart every day — and now they can shop smarter with OnePay installment loans powered by Klarna," said Sebastian Siemiatkowski, Co-founder and CEO of Klarna.

"OnePay choosing Klarna as their exclusive installment loans partner at Walmart in the U.S. is a huge vote of confidence as we pursue our goal of being available everywhere for everything. We look forward to helping redefine checkout at the world’s largest retailer — both online and in stores.”

What You Can Buy with OnePay and Klarna at Walmart

Walmart customers in the United States will be able to use OnePay to purchase, "thousands of items, including electronics, home and garden, automotive, and more."

Flexible Payment Options Available with OnePay at Walmart

When a specific order goes through on OnePay customers will then choose the type of repayment plan that works best for them. These range from three to thirty-six month payment plans.
